Hero XPulse 200 4V vs Hero XPulse 210
XPulse 200 4V vs XPulse 210
| Key Highlights | XPulse 200 4V STD | XPulse 210 Base |
|---|---|---|
| Engine Type | Air-Oil Cooled, 4 Stroke 4 Valve Single Cylinder OHC | 4 Stroke, 4 Valve, Single Cylinder, Liquid Cooled DOHC |
| Max Power | 19.16 PS @ 8000 rpm | 24.6 PS @ 9250 rpm |

Pros and Cons
- Positives
- Negatives
- The larger motor’s extra performance is really useful when riding on off-road trails
- Slim and lightweight - makes it very easy to manage
- Ride quality at slow speeds is great
- Still not great for long distance highway travel - engine sounds busy at 100kmph
- Rear suspension feels a bit stiff at higher speeds
- TFT console is difficult to read under direct sunlight

- Hero has made a couple of changes to the XPulse 200. The most significant one comes to the engine; the 199cc motor now gets a 4-valve setup, bumping up its output to 19.1PS and 17.35Nm, 1.02PS and 0.9Nm more than the current bike. Hero claims the extra juice will improve its top-end performance. Topping this off is a new 7-fin oil cooler and updated gear ratios for better acceleration. Next up, the XPulse gets a new integrated engine start/stop switch. This isn’t a crucial update, but it’s convenient and makes the switchgear look clutter-free.
